摘要
Dimeric or monomeric imido complexes of Mo(IV) or W(IV) will slowly catalyze some olefin metathesis reactions, although it is estimated that < 2% of the d(2) species is "activated" by the olefin. An ethylene adduct of {W(NAr')[OCMe2(CF3)](2)}(2) can be isolated, which upon heating is transformed into a new dimeric species that contains an ethyl group and a CH activated ortho methyl group in the NAr' ligand.
